The print captures a powerful and poignant moment in religious history, depicting "Christ Crowned with Thorns" from around 1500. The creator of this masterpiece is believed to be the renowned German artist Albrecht Dürer, known for his exceptional skill and contribution to the Northern Renaissance movement. In this image, we witness Jesus Christ being humiliated and attacked by a group of men who mockingly place a crown of thorns upon his head. The intensity of the scene is palpable as Christ endures both physical pain and emotional ridicule. Dürer's woodcut technique adds depth and texture to the composition, emphasizing every detail on Christ's face that reflects his suffering. This artwork serves as a testament to Dürer's ability to convey profound emotions through his art. Housed at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, this piece stands as an important representation of Christian iconography within German heritage.
